Purifying Gel Cleanser definitely sounds like somthing only suitable for oily skin and maybe too drying. It did give me such impression, so I haven't tried out the generous sample given by the SA (A 15ml tube) and once put it on my list for a while till this week.
For the original size package, it is in a transparent tube, which is gorgeous. The cleanser itself like the hydrating fluid is also light blue in colour. It has a light smell but it's smells very great. This is a very low foam cleanser. However, it cleans very well. I first put some on my palms and them created some foam (Maybe describe that as mixing it with water is more proper). After that, I put it on my face. The MU just melted and get removed!The best thing is it doesn't leave my skin tight but not greasy at the same time - just prefectly fine.
